During the Larkfield Trade Fair, our pop-up office in Pavilion B counts as a Drossel & Kine site, so normal visitor rules apply: sign-in sheet at the counter, stickers for guests, no unescorted wandering behind the partition. Prospects can browse the demo area freely, though. Facilities staff covering the pop-up can open the back storage door with the code below.

door code, tajof-kageg: bdg-QVDCE-3

## Break-Glass: PixHoard Image Cache

New folks: if the PixHoard image cache leaks memory and OOMs the Renner nodes, don't wait for approvals. Restart via the break-glass account, file an incident, and notify the cache owner. Access is audited. The break-glass account unlocks with the recovery passphrase below.

recovery phrase for kagaf-yajof: fraax-quenwyn-lamion

## Support

Request tracing in the Corvette stack uses the Hopline tracer. Every inbound request gets a trace header at the gateway; services must propagate it or the trace breaks. Check the Driftboard UI first — search by trace ID, not timestamp. Missing spans usually mean a service dropped the header. Sampling is 10% in prod, 100% in staging. Do not add custom span attributes without review. For broken traces, failed exports, or Driftboard access, email the platform team.

escalation mailbox, kaweg-kahif: druwyn.sordor@nelvroworks.corp

// Turnstile counter client for Garnet Field stadium.
// Polls GateSum every 2s; counts are eventually consistent,
// so expect small jitter during halftime surges.
// On 429, back off — do NOT tighten the poll interval.
// Failover to the Westmoor replica is automatic.
// If counts flatline mid-event, restart the collector first.
// Client authenticates to the internal GateSum service with the key below.

app token of fajop-fahif = qvz4-AnML